Vertigo (spinning sensation) in Dubai: Which Doctor to See
Vertigo is the feeling that you, or the world around you, are spinning or moving when you are still. It’s a symptom, not a diagnosis, and can range from a brief dizzy spell to sustained, severe imbalance that affects walking and daily activities.
Many people experience vertigo at some point. Causes commonly relate to the inner ear (balance organs), nerves to the brain, or other medical issues. In Dubai, factors such as dehydration from hot weather, sinus congestion from dust, or prolonged indoor air-conditioning can contribute to symptoms, but a clinician will evaluate the full picture.
When to seek urgent care
- •Sudden severe vertigo with weakness, numbness, slurred speech, or facial droop
- •New severe headache or loss of consciousness with vertigo
- •Sudden hearing loss alongside vertigo
- •High fever, neck stiffness, or confusion with dizziness
- •Persistent vomiting causing inability to keep fluids down
If any of these apply, call 998 (Dubai ambulance) or go to the nearest emergency department. Emergency numbers
Conditions a doctor may consider
Commonly associated causes — only a doctor can diagnose which (if any) applies to you.
Benign paroxysmal positional vertigo (BPPV)
A common inner-ear condition where brief spinning spells occur with head movements. Episodes are often short (seconds to a minute) but can be recurrent; an ENT or trained clinician can confirm it clinically.
Vestibular neuritis or labyrinthitis
Inflammation of balance nerves or the inner ear that can cause more prolonged vertigo, nausea, and difficulty walking. It commonly follows a viral illness and is evaluated by an ENT or neurologist.
Meniere’s disease
A condition of the inner ear that may cause episodic vertigo accompanied by hearing changes, ear fullness, or ringing (tinnitus). Diagnosis and management are usually coordinated by an ENT specialist.
Migraine-associated vertigo
Some people with migraine experience vertigo or dizziness even without headache. A neurologist or ENT may be involved if symptoms suggest a migraine-related cause.
Medication or systemic causes
Certain medications, dehydration, low blood pressure, or metabolic problems can cause dizziness or a spinning sensation. A general practitioner can review medications and basic health issues first.
Central nervous system causes
Less commonly, problems in the brain (such as stroke, multiple sclerosis, or other neurological conditions) can cause vertigo. Prompt assessment is important if other neurological signs are present.
Which specialist should you see?
An ENT (Ear, Nose & Throat) specialist is often the most appropriate clinician to evaluate vertigo that seems to originate from the inner ear. ENTs are experienced in distinguishing peripheral (inner ear) causes from central (brain) causes and can perform bedside balance tests and ear examinations.
Other specialists who may be involved include general practitioners (GPs) for initial assessment, neurologists when a brain-related cause is suspected, and audiologists or vestibular physiotherapists for hearing tests and balance rehabilitation. If you are unsure, start with a GP who can triage and refer you to ENT or neurology as needed.
While you wait for your appointment
- •Sit or lie down immediately when spinning occurs to avoid falling; move slowly when getting up
- •Stay hydrated—drink fluids, especially in Dubai’s hot weather, unless your doctor advises otherwise
- •Avoid driving, climbing, or using heavy machinery until dizziness is controlled
- •Reduce bright lights and sudden head movements; rest in a quiet, dim room if nauseous
- •Keep a simple record of episodes (triggers, duration, associated symptoms) to share with your clinician
What to expect at the visit
At a visit with an ENT or GP you will be asked about the timing, triggers, and pattern of your vertigo, any ear or hearing symptoms, recent illnesses, medications, and medical history. Expect a focused physical exam including ear inspection and bedside balance and eye-movement tests.
Common tests may include hearing assessment, positional maneuvers (to provoke or relieve symptoms), and sometimes imaging (like MRI) or referral for vestibular testing or physiotherapy, depending on the findings. These steps help rule out urgent causes and guide appropriate referrals.
